**Q: Why does TilePorter prefetch tiles two zoom levels ahead instead of one?**

Good catch — it looks wasteful, but our telemetry showed users on the Brindlemap client zoom fast and skip intermediate levels. Prefetching two ahead cut visible tile pop-in by a lot. The lookahead depth is configurable per region, so don't hardcode it in your review suggestions. Full benchmarks and the tuning rationale live on the internal wiki page below.

wiki page, bagef-yajof: https://sentry.sivrelcloud.corp/board

Sales leads: the Dornfell unit sale to Kestrane Group closes end of quarter. Pipeline handover starts immediately. Freeze new multi-year Dornfell contracts now. Existing commitments transfer intact; commissions on closed deals are honoured. Reassignments for the affected team will be confirmed within two weeks. Customer messaging is embargoed until close — no exceptions. Escalate account questions through your regional head only. The rationale and forward plan appear in the confidential note below.

management briefing: Only 33 of the 504 pilot accounts renewed Holox, so a churn review is set for August 1. Fenysix Logistics is in early talks to buy Zoroxix Group for about $459.9 million.

### Changed defaults

All scheduled tasks previously run via system cron have been migrated to the Lanternwick workflow engine. Retries now default to three attempts with exponential backoff, and overlapping runs are skipped rather than queued. Legacy crontab entries were removed in this change.

The new defaults applied by the scheduler are as follows:

deployment values, kawip-kafog:
belath:
  pin: 3709
  tenant: ulaox
  seal: seal_25075386
  metrics_host: metrics.belath.halixhq.test
  standby_team: gormir
  escalation: wenys-fenwyn
  nonce: 26e5f7

For the release notes: this patch addresses humidity sensor drift in the Verdora greenhouse controller. Readings from the Plotline array were drifting roughly two percent per week, causing the misting loop to overcorrect. The fix applies a rolling baseline recalibration every six hours and rejects samples outside a plausibility band. No hardware changes required, so this can ride the standard firmware channel. Rollback is safe at any point. The recalibration parameters we settled on are these:

constants for yaduf-fahag:
BUDGETS = {
    "kelix": 528,
    "briwyn": 734,
}